diff --git a/app/controllers/admin/application_controller.rb b/app/controllers/admin/application_controller.rb
index 0f004a7487b42dd693e61e3ee6c28f88bf0394a4..921a46d7ae157ee5413edfc7767c95ae8065efa0 100644
--- a/app/controllers/admin/application_controller.rb
+++ b/app/controllers/admin/application_controller.rb
@@ -1,7 +1,6 @@
 class Admin::ApplicationController < ApplicationController
   layout 'admin/layouts/application'
 
-  before_action :authenticate_user!
   around_action :switch_locale
 
   protected
diff --git a/app/controllers/application_controller.rb b/app/controllers/application_controller.rb
index b296bd1603094237c05fa47fa3d948a30040fde1..325fa702c58e2ac2cfc4b9ba51ee9b4f9384211b 100644
--- a/app/controllers/application_controller.rb
+++ b/app/controllers/application_controller.rb
@@ -2,6 +2,7 @@ class ApplicationController < ActionController::Base
   include WithErrors
   include WithLocale
   include WithDomain
+  before_action :authenticate_user!
 
   def breadcrumb
     add_breadcrumb t('home'), root_path